/*

*通用性头部

*/

.new_headtop{

width:100%; background:url(new_head2.gif); height:93px;

margin-top:0px;

margin-bottom:0px;}

.new_headtop .left{ width:10px; background:url(new_head1.gif) no-repeat left;}

.new_headtop .right{ width:10px; background:url(new_head3.gif) no-repeat right;}

.new_headtop .topmenu{ height:35px; color:#CCCCCC;}

.new_headtop .topmenu a{ font-size:14px; margin-right:8px; margin-left:8px; line-height:35px; color:#FFFFFF; font-weight:bold;} 

.new_headtop .showwebdb{ padding:5px; color:#343434; width:200px; text-align:left; line-height:150%;}

.new_headtop .showsearch{ width:490px; text-align:left; padding-top:5px; background:url(new_head5.gif) no-repeat left; padding-left:50px;}

.new_headtop .showsearch .subbtn{background:url(new_head6.gif) no-repeat left; height:26px; width:82px;  padding:8px 0 0 0px; height:30px;}

.new_headtop .showsearch .subbtn input{background:transparent; border:0px; padding:3px;}

.new_headtop .showsearch .keyword{background:url(new_head7.gif) no-repeat left; width:288px; padding:8px 0 0 8px; height:30px;}

.new_headtop .showsearch .keyword input{ border:0px; width:280px;}

.new_headtop .showsearch .ctype{background:url(new_head8.gif) no-repeat left; width:87px; padding:8px 0 0 3px; height:30px;}

.new_headtop .showsearch .ctype select{ border:0px; width:82px;}



/**

*商务型头部

**/

.hc_headmenu{background:url(head_top2.jpg) bottom repeat-x; height:100px;}

.hc_headmenu .showwebdb{ color:#FFFFFF;}

.hc_headmenu .menus{ margin-top:12px;}

.hc_headmenu .menus a{ color:#104476; font-size:14px; margin:0 5px 0 5px; line-height:18px}

.hc_headmenu .left{ background:url(head_top1.jpg) bottom no-repeat; width:6px}

.hc_headmenu .right{ background:url(head_top3.jpg) bottom no-repeat; width:5px;}

.hc_headmenu .tabmenu { margin-right:100px; cursor:hand}

.hc_headmenu .tabmenu td a{line-height:32px; color:#FFFFFF; font-size:14px;}

.hc_headmenu .tabmenu td{background:url(head_top5.jpg) top no-repeat; width:66px; height:32px; line-height:32px; color:#FFFFFF; font-size:14px; font-weight:bold; text-align:center}

.hc_headmenu .tabmenu .ck{background:url(head_top4.jpg) top no-repeat; width:66px; height:32px; line-height:32px; color:#104476; font-size:14px; font-weight:bold; text-align:center}

.hc_headmenu .tabmenu .ck a{line-height:32px; color:#104476;  font-size:14px; }



.hc_headmenu .searchform { width:439px; height:31px; background:url(search_bg.gif) no-repeat; line-height:31px; text-align:center;}

.hc_headmenu .searchform .inputkeyword{ border:0px; width:342px; height:16px; margin:5px 0px 5px 8px;}

.hc_headmenu .searchform .btn{ border:0px; width:70px; height:16px; margin:6px 0px 5px 3px; font-weight:bold; font-size:14px;background:none transparent;}



/**

*商家页面头部

**/

	

.hp_head{ background:url(aaa_r2_c2.jpg); border:1px #D5D3D6 solid;  }

.hp_head .inpt{margin:3px; padding:1px}

.hp_head select{ width:150px;}

.sbt{ background:url(aaa_r2_c4.jpg); padding:0px; width:57px; height:31px; border:0px;   margin-left:5px; }

.hp_menu{line-height:25px;color:#3366FF;}

.hp_menu a{ color:#3366FF;}

.homapage_top{ padding:5px;}

.homepage_top .ico{ float:left; border:0px;}





/**

* 蓝色玻璃标题容器

**/

.bluetitle{

border:1px #D7CBA9 solid;

margin-top:2px;

color:#81140F;

}

.bluetitle a:hover{

color:red;

font-size:12px;

}

.bluetitle a:visited{

color:#171E64;

font-size:12px;

}

.bluetitle a:active{

color:red;

font-size:12px;

}

.bluetitle a:link{

color:#171E64;

font-size:12px;

}

.bluetitle .head{

border-bottom:1px #D7CBA9 solid;

background-color:#ffffff;height:28px;

padding-left:1px;

}

.bluetitle .head .title{

float:left; 

font-weight:bold;

background:url(bluetitle_3.gif) repeat-x;

font-size:14px;

color:#FFFFFF;height:28px;

line-height:28px;

padding:0 10px 0 10px;

}





.bluetitle .head .title a{ font-size:14px; color:#FFFFFF;}



.bluetitle .head .right{

float:right; 

line-height:27px;

}

.bluetitle .content{

line-height:150%;

padding:5px;

text-align:left;

background-color:#FFFFFF;

}

.bluetitle .content li{

	list-style:none;

	list-style-type:none;

	list-style:outside;

}

.bluetitle .content .pic{

border:1px #CCCCCC solid;

}

.bluetitle .foot{



}





/**

首页分类列表样式

**/



.Infosort{

clear:both;border:1px solid #D7CBA9;

	

}



.Infosort .middle{



}

.Infosort .head{

	height:19px;

	padding-top:5px;

	font-weight:bold;

	padding-left:10px;

	background:url(iheadbg.gif);

}

.Infosort .c2{



	background:#F5F5F5;

	border-bottom:0px #bababa dotted;

}

.Infosort .c1{

	background:#ffffff;

	border-bottom:0px #bababa dotted;

}

.indexlistsort .smallsort{

	padding-bottom:10px;

	padding-left:8px;

	color:#cccccc;

}

.indexlistsort .bigsort{	 



	width:100%;

	padding-bottom:5px;

	padding-top:0px;

	padding-left:8px;

	margin-top:8px; 

	

}







.indexlistsort .bigsort a{

	font-weight:bold;

	text-decoration: none;

	color:#1C77B0;

}

.indexlistsort .smallsort a{

	color:#1C77B0;

	text-decoration: none;

	font-size:13px;

	line-height:180%;

}

.indexlistsort .smallsort a:hover{

	text-decoration: underline;

}

.indexlistsort .smallsort span{

	display:block;

	float:left;

	line-height:150%;

	overflow:hidden;

	text-overflow:ellipsis;

	white-space:nowrap;

}

.bestlist{

clear:both;

padding:5px;



}

.bestlist .linelist{

float:left;

width:95px;

height:130px;

margin-right:5px;

text-align:center;

}

.bestlist .pic{

border:1px solid #999999;

}

.bestlist .linelist .title{

height:40px;

}



.list_title td{

	border-top:1px dotted #ccc;

	padding-top:8px;

	padding-bottom:3px;

}

.list_title .listtop{

	border-top:0px;

}







/**

* 资讯小列表

**/

.newslist{

border:1px #D7CBA9 solid;

margin-top:5px;

color:#81140F;

}

.newslist a:hover{

color:red;

font-size:12px;

}

.newslist a:visited{

color:#171E64;

font-size:12px;

}

.newslist a:active{

color:red;

font-size:12px;

}

.newslist a:link{

color:#171E64;

font-size:12px;

}

.newslist .head{

background:url(infolist.jpg) repeat-x;

border-bottom:1px #D7CBA9 solid;



line-height:27px;

padding-left:5px;

}

.newslist .head .title{

float:left; 

font-weight:bold;

border-left:3px #FFFFFF solid;

padding-left:5px;

font-size:14px;

color:#ffffff;

}

.newslist .head .title a{ font-size:14px;}



.newslist .head .right{

float:right; 

line-height:27px;

}

.newslist .content{

line-height:150%;

padding:0 5px 5px 5px;

text-align:left;

background-color:#FFFFFF;

}

.newslist .content li{

	list-style:none;

	list-style-type:none;

	list-style:outside;

}

.newslist .content .pic{

border:1px #CCCCCC solid;

}

.newslist .foot{



}







/**

* 小列表

**/

.infolist{

border:1px #D7CBA9 solid;

margin-top:5px;

color:#171E64;

}

.infolist a:hover{

color:red;

font-size:12px;

}

.infolist a:visited{

color:#171E64;

font-size:12px;

}

.infolist a:active{

color:red;

font-size:12px;

}

.infolist a:link{

color:#171E64;

font-size:12px;

}

.infolist .head{

padding:5px;

background-color:#F2F6F9;

height:15px;

background:url(infolist.jpg) repeat-x;

border-bottom:1px #D7CBA9 solid;

}

.infolist .head .title{

float:left; 

font-weight:bold;

padding-left:15px;

font-size:14px;

background-image:url(biaotou.gif);

background-repeat:no-repeat;

color:#fff;



}

.infolist .head .right{

float:right; 

line-height:20px;

}

.infolist .content{

line-height:150%;

padding:5px;

text-align:left;

}

.infolist .content li{

	list-style:none;

	list-style-type:none;

	list-style:outside;

}

.infolist .content .pic{

border:1px #CCCCCC solid;

}

.infolist .foot{



}





/*

*列表推荐加亮

*/

.list{

border-bottom:1px #a9a9a9 dashed;

}

.list_best{

border-bottom:2px #69A4DC solid;

background:url(list_bestbg.gif);

}